One of the main hubs for senior services is the Redwood City Senior Center, which provides social activities, educational workshops, and health screenings. This welcoming space encourages community engagement and combats feelings of isolation. By participating in these activities, seniors can build lasting relationships and maintain an active lifestyle.

In addition to the Senior Center, various organizations and agencies offer home health care, meal delivery, and transportation services. These options ensure that seniors who may have mobility issues or health concerns can still access essential resources. It’s crucial for families to explore these services to support their loved ones effectively.

Transportation Options for Seniors in Redwood City

Transportation can be a significant challenge for seniors, but Redwood City provides several options tailored to their needs. The city’s public transit system includes accessible buses that accommodate mobility devices, making it easier for seniors to travel around. Additionally, programs like the Redwood City Senior Shuttle offer free or low-cost rides specifically for seniors.
